What is the average salary in Compton, CA?

The average salary in Compton, CA is $57,815 per year.

Compton, California, provides a diverse job market with various industries offering competitive salaries. The average yearly salary in Compton stands at $57,815, reflecting the broad range of employment opportunities available. These figures indicate a job market that can offer attractive pay for those in the right roles.

Salaries in Compton span a wide range, from lower-tier positions to high-paying roles. Here is a glimpse of the salary distribution:

  • 36.08% of jobs earn around $34,500.
  • 23.56% of jobs earn around $45,745.
  • 13.63% of jobs earn around $56,991.
  • 7.77% of jobs earn around $68,236.
  • 4.37% of jobs earn around $79,482.
  • 3.06% of jobs earn around $90,727.
  • 2.56% of jobs earn around $101,973.
  • 1.62% of jobs earn around $113,218.
  • 1.28% of jobs earn around $124,464.
  • 0.47% of jobs earn around $135,709.
  • 0.61% of jobs earn around $146,955 and above.

How does the cost of living in Compton, CA compare to the national average?

Compton, California, has a cost of living index that exceeds the nationwide average by 48%. This places housing, groceries, utilities, and transportation notably higher compared to other regions. Specifically, housing costs are 48% more expensive, making Compton a significantly pricier area in these categories. In contrast, healthcare and miscellaneous costs remain relatively close to the national average, with indexes of 95 and 110, respectively. Overall, job seekers must consider these higher costs when evaluating opportunities in Compton.
Cost of living comparison graph for Compton, CA vs. Nationwide: housing 48% higher, groceries 8% higher, utilities 5% higher, transportation 20% higher, healthcare 5% lower, miscellaneous 10% higher.

The cost of living in Compton, CA, shows a distinct pattern when compared to the nationwide average, which is set at 100. Housing costs in Compton are notably higher, standing at 148. This means residents spend 48% more on housing than the average American. The high housing costs can significantly impact a person's budget, making it essential for job seekers to consider this factor when planning their move.


Other expenses also reflect a similar trend. For instance, groceries in Compton are 8% above the national average, with an index of 108. Utilities and transportation are also higher, at 5% and 20% above the national average, respectively. However, healthcare costs are 5% below the national average, offering some relief. Miscellaneous expenses, which include items like entertainment and personal care, are 10% above average. These variations indicate that while certain costs are higher in Compton, others are relatively more affordable, providing a balanced view for potential residents.
